早稲田大学 基幹理工学部 表現工学科 講師2017年3月早稲田大学大学院 先進理工学研究科 物理学及応用物理学専攻にて博士号(工学)を取得ユーザインターフェースとグラフィクスに関する研究に従事.

[Research Interest]

最近は「漫画やアニメ作品の制作に用いられる技法の再現」及び,「ユーザ演出を簡単に反映できるディレクタブルな創作支援システム」に興味を持っています.具体的なトピックは

Exploring Inbetween Charts with Trajectory-guided Sliders for Cutout Animation

Tsukasa Fukusato, Akinobu Maejima, Takeo Igarashi, and Tatsuo YotsukuraMultimedia Tools and Applications[Web] [Springer] [Youtube]IF = 3.000, Citation = 3(Interactive tool to intuitively make inbetween charts for cutout character movements)

AniFaceDrawing: Anime Portrait Exploration during Your Sketching

Zhengyu Huang, Haoran Xie, Tsukasa Fukusato, and Kazunori MiyataACM SIGGRAPH North America 2023 Conference TrackInternational Symposium on Intelligence Design (ISID) 2023 Poster[Web] [ACM] [Arxiv] [Youtube] [Waseda press]Citation = 11(Exploring the latent space of StyleGAN for consistently and stably synthesizing anime portrait images from intermediate sketches)

Interactive Texture Editing for Garment Line Drawings

Tsukasa Fukusato  Ryohei Shibata, Seung-Tak Noh, and Takeo IgarashiComputer Animation and Virtual Worlds (CAVW), Special Issue of CGI 2022[Web] [Wiley] [Youtube]Journal Cover PageIF = 0.900, Citation = 1(Interactive system to directly manipulate UV coordinates on garment line drawings)

View-Dependent Deformation for 2.5D Cartoon Models

Tsukasa Fukusato and Akinobu MaejimaIEEE Computer Graphics and Applications[Web] [IEEE] [Arxiv] [Youtube]Best Paper Award at VC2020, CGVI Best Presentation AwardsIF = 1.700, Citation = 6(N-way morphing to simulate view-specific exaggerations in an arbitrary viewpoint)

Interactive Viewpoint Exploration for Constructing View-Dependent Models

Tsukasa Fukusato and Akinobu MaejimaMotion, Interaction, and Games (MIG) 2021[Web] [ACM] [Youtube]Best Presentation Award at VC+VCC2021(Next best view policy with intermediate characteristics at modeling time for constructing VDMs)

DualFace: Two-Stage Drawing Guidance for Freehand Portrait Sketching

Zhengyu Huang, Yichen Peng, Tomohiro Hibino, Chunqi Zhao, Haoran Xie, Tsukasa Fukusato, and Kazunori MiyataComputational Visual Media (CVMJ), Special Issue of CVM 2021International Symposium on Intelligence Design (ISID) 2021 Poster[Web] [Springer] [Arxiv] [Youtube] [Code]CVMJ Honorable Mention Award, Best Poster Awards at ISID 2021IF = 17.30, Citation = 37(Data-driven approach to assist users to design global and local features of facial drawings)

Interactive Meshing of User-Defined Point Set

Tsukasa Fukusato, Seung-Tak Noh, Takeo Igarashi, and Daichi ItoJournal of Computer Graphics Techniques (JCGT), Presented at I3D 2021[JCGT] [Youtube]Citation = 4(Constructing spatially-varying alpha-shapes with a painting metaphor)

Sketch2VF: Sketch-based Flow Design with Conditional Generative Adversarial Network

Zhongyuan Hu, Haoran Xie, Tsukasa Fukusato, Takahiro Sato, and Takeo IgarashiComputer Animation and Virtual Worlds (CAVW), Special Issue of CASA 2019[Web] [Wiley] [Youtube]Best Paper Nominee, Journal Cover Page, Top Downloaded PaperIF = 0.900, Citation = 36(cGAN-based 2D vector field generation to understand the human perception of fluid motions using hand drawn strokes)

Voice Animator: Automatic Lip-Synching in Limited Animation by Audio

Shoichi Furukawa, Tsukasa Fukusato, Shugo Yamaguchi, and Shigeo MorishimaAdvances in Computer Entertainment Technology (ACE) 2017[Springer]  [Youtube]Best Paper Awards: Gold, JP Patent: JP2019096114ACitation = 11(Formant-based keyframing system to design limited-stylized lip-sync animation)

3D Character Generator based on 2D Design

Tsukasa Fukusato, Daichi Ito, Nathan Carr, and Radomir MechAdobe MAX Japan 2016 Sneak Preview[Youtube (Japanese)]U.S.Patent: US20170212661 A1.Citation = 11(How to design a low-poly 3D model from orthographics images)

Computational Cartoonist: A Comic-style Video Summarization System for Anime Films

Tsukasa Fukusato, Tatsunori Hirai, Shunya Kawamura, and Shigeo MorishimaMultimedia Modeling (MMM) 2016ACM CHI 2016 Symposium on Emerging Japanese HCI Research Collection[Springer]Citation = 8(Evaluation criteria for comic-style summarization in anime films)

Automatic Depiction of Onomatopoeia in Animation Considering Physical Phenomena

Tsukasa Fukusato and Shigeo MorishimaACM SIGGRAPH Conference on Motion in Games (MIG) 2014ACM CHI 2016 Symposium on Emerging Japanese HCI Research Collection[ACM]Citation = 15(Onomatopoeia formulation from impression of International Phonetic Alphabet (IPA) symbols)
